.skill-lp[data-astro-cid-vkcs56aq]{padding:140px 40px 100px;background:var(--paper)}.skill-lp-inner[data-astro-cid-vkcs56aq]{max-width:1240px;margin:0 auto;display:grid;grid-template-columns:1.3fr 420px;gap:72px;align-items:start}.breadcrumb[data-astro-cid-vkcs56aq]{font-family:var(--font-mono);font-size:11px;letter-spacing:.2em;text-transform:uppercase;color:var(--muted);margin-bottom:32px}.breadcrumb[data-astro-cid-vkcs56aq] a[data-astro-cid-vkcs56aq]{color:var(--muted);text-decoration:none}.breadcrumb[data-astro-cid-vkcs56aq] a[data-astro-cid-vkcs56aq]:hover,.breadcrumb[data-astro-cid-vkcs56aq] span[data-astro-cid-vkcs56aq]{color:var(--ink)}.skill-tag[data-astro-cid-vkcs56aq]{display:inline-block;font-family:var(--font-mono);font-size:10px;letter-spacing:.2em;text-transform:uppercase;background:var(--ink);color:var(--yellow);padding:6px 12px;margin-bottom:24px}.skill-lp-left[data-astro-cid-vkcs56aq] h1[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-weight:300;font-size:clamp(48px,7vw,96px);line-height:.93;letter-spacing:-.04em;margin-bottom:28px}.skill-lp-left[data-astro-cid-vkcs56aq] h1[data-astro-cid-vkcs56aq] em[data-astro-cid-vkcs56aq]{font-style:italic;font-weight:500;color:var(--yellow-deep)}.skill-lede[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-size:22px;line-height:1.5;font-style:italic;color:var(--muted);margin-bottom:44px;max-width:36ch}.skill-lede[data-astro-cid-vkcs56aq] strong[data-astro-cid-vkcs56aq]{color:var(--ink);font-weight:500;font-style:normal}.skill-grid[data-astro-cid-vkcs56aq]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px;margin-bottom:44px}.skill-highlight[data-astro-cid-vkcs56aq]{border:1px solid rgba(10,10,8,.12);background:linear-gradient(180deg,#ffd60a1f,#ffffffeb);padding:18px 18px 20px}.skill-highlight-label[data-astro-cid-vkcs56aq]{display:inline-block;font-family:var(--font-mono);font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--muted);margin-bottom:10px}.skill-highlight[data-astro-cid-vkcs56aq] p[data-astro-cid-vkcs56aq]{margin:0;font-size:15px;line-height:1.55;color:var(--ink)}.skill-section[data-astro-cid-vkcs56aq]{padding-top:30px;margin-top:30px;border-top:1px solid rgba(10,10,8,.14)}.skill-section[data-astro-cid-vkcs56aq] h2[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-size:clamp(28px,3vw,40px);font-weight:400;letter-spacing:-.03em;margin-bottom:18px}.skill-section[data-astro-cid-vkcs56aq] ul[data-astro-cid-vkcs56aq],.skill-section[data-astro-cid-vkcs56aq] ol[data-astro-cid-vkcs56aq]{margin:0;padding-left:20px}.skill-section[data-astro-cid-vkcs56aq] li[data-astro-cid-vkcs56aq]{margin-bottom:12px;font-size:16px;line-height:1.65;color:var(--muted)}.skill-install[data-astro-cid-vkcs56aq]{display:grid;grid-template-columns:minmax(0,1fr) 260px;gap:24px;align-items:start}.skill-install[data-astro-cid-vkcs56aq] h3[data-astro-cid-vkcs56aq]{font-size:14px;letter-spacing:.04em;text-transform:uppercase;margin-bottom:12px}.skill-invoke[data-astro-cid-vkcs56aq]{border:1px solid var(--ink);background:var(--ink);color:var(--paper);padding:18px}.skill-invoke-label[data-astro-cid-vkcs56aq]{display:block;font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:#faf8f3b8;margin-bottom:10px}.skill-invoke[data-astro-cid-vkcs56aq] code[data-astro-cid-vkcs56aq]{display:block;font-family:var(--font-mono);font-size:13px;line-height:1.6;white-space:pre-wrap;word-break:break-word}.skill-prompts[data-astro-cid-vkcs56aq]{display:grid;gap:14px}.skill-prompts[data-astro-cid-vkcs56aq] pre[data-astro-cid-vkcs56aq]{margin:0;padding:18px 20px;border:1px solid rgba(10,10,8,.14);background:#fffdf8;overflow:auto}.skill-prompts[data-astro-cid-vkcs56aq] code[data-astro-cid-vkcs56aq]{font-family:var(--font-mono);font-size:13px;line-height:1.7;white-space:pre-wrap}.skill-lp-right[data-astro-cid-vkcs56aq]{position:sticky;top:120px}.skill-access-box[data-astro-cid-vkcs56aq]{border:1px solid var(--ink);background:linear-gradient(180deg,#fffdf8,#faf8f3);padding:26px;box-shadow:0 18px 48px #0a0a0814}.skill-access-head[data-astro-cid-vkcs56aq]{padding-bottom:18px;margin-bottom:22px;border-bottom:1px solid rgba(10,10,8,.12)}.skill-access-kicker[data-astro-cid-vkcs56aq]{display:inline-block;font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:var(--muted);margin-bottom:10px}.skill-access-head[data-astro-cid-vkcs56aq] h3[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-size:38px;font-weight:400;line-height:.96;letter-spacing:-.03em;margin-bottom:14px}.skill-access-head[data-astro-cid-vkcs56aq] p[data-astro-cid-vkcs56aq]{margin:0;font-size:15px;line-height:1.6;color:var(--muted)}.skill-form[data-astro-cid-vkcs56aq]{display:grid;gap:16px}.form-group[data-astro-cid-vkcs56aq]{display:grid;gap:8px}.form-group[data-astro-cid-vkcs56aq] label[data-astro-cid-vkcs56aq],.form-group[data-astro-cid-vkcs56aq] legend[data-astro-cid-vkcs56aq]{font-family:var(--font-m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--muted)}.form-group[data-astro-cid-vkcs56aq] input[data-astro-cid-vkcs56aq]{width:100%;border:1px solid rgba(10,10,8,.18);background:#fff;padding:14px 16px;font-size:15px;color:var(--ink)}.form-radios[data-astro-cid-vkcs56aq]{border:0;padding:0;margin:0;display:grid;gap:10px}.radio[data-astro-cid-vkcs56aq]{display:flex;align-items:center;gap:10px;font-size:14px;color:var(--ink)}.radio[data-astro-cid-vkcs56aq] input[data-astro-cid-vkcs56aq]{width:auto}.skill-submit[data-astro-cid-vkcs56aq]{width:100%;border:0;background:var(--ink);color:var(--paper);padding:16px 18px;font-size:15px;font-weight:600;cursor:pointer}.skill-status[data-astro-cid-vkcs56aq]{font-size:14px;line-height:1.5;padding:12px 14px}.skill-status[data-astro-cid-vkcs56aq].is-loading{background:#ffd60a2e;color:var(--ink)}.skill-status[data-astro-cid-vkcs56aq].is-ok{background:#1267361f;color:#126736}.skill-status[data-astro-cid-vkcs56aq].is-error{background:#9c25251f;color:#9c2525}.skill-disclaimer[data-astro-cid-vkcs56aq]{margin:0;font-size:12px;line-height:1.6;color:var(--muted)}.skill-disclaimer[data-astro-cid-vkcs56aq] a[data-astro-cid-vkcs56aq]{color:var(--ink)}.skill-unlocked[data-astro-cid-vkcs56aq]{display:grid;gap:12px;padding-top:8px}.skill-unlocked[data-astro-cid-vkcs56aq][hidden]{display:none!important}.skill-unlocked-badge[data-astro-cid-vkcs56aq]{display:inline-block;width:fit-content;font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;background:#1267361f;color:#126736;padding:6px 10px}.skill-unlocked[data-astro-cid-vkcs56aq] h4[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-size:32px;font-weight:400;letter-spacing:-.03em;margin:0}.skill-unlocked[data-astro-cid-vkcs56aq] p[data-astro-cid-vkcs56aq]{margin:0;color:var(--muted);line-height:1.6}.skill-unlocked-link[data-astro-cid-vkcs56aq]{justify-content:center;text-align:center;text-decoration:none}.skill-unlocked-secondary[data-astro-cid-vkcs56aq]{font-size:14px;color:var(--ink);text-decoration:underline;text-decoration-color:var(--yellow-deep);text-underline-offset:3px}.skill-related[data-astro-cid-vkcs56aq]{padding:0 40px 100px}.skill-related[data-astro-cid-vkcs56aq] .container[data-astro-cid-vkcs56aq]{max-width:1240px;margin:0 auto;padding-top:34px;border-top:1px solid rgba(10,10,8,.14)}.related-grid[data-astro-cid-vkcs56aq]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:20px}.related-card[data-astro-cid-vkcs56aq]{border:1px solid rgba(10,10,8,.14);background:#fff;padding:24px;text-decoration:none;color:inherit}.related-tag[data-astro-cid-vkcs56aq]{display:inline-block;font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:var(--muted);margin-bottom:10px}.related-card[data-astro-cid-vkcs56aq] h4[data-astro-cid-vkcs56aq]{font-family:var(--font-display);font-size:30px;font-weight:400;line-height:1;letter-spacing:-.03em;margin-bottom:12px}.related-card[data-astro-cid-vkcs56aq] p[data-astro-cid-vkcs56aq]{color:var(--muted);line-height:1.6;margin-bottom:14px}.related-arrow[data-astro-cid-vkcs56aq]{color:var(--ink)}@media(max-width:1080px){.skill-lp-inner[data-astro-cid-vkcs56aq]{grid-template-columns:1fr;gap:44px}.skill-lp-right[data-astro-cid-vkcs56aq]{position:static}.skill-install[data-astro-cid-vkcs56aq]{grid-template-columns:1fr}}@media(max-width:720px){.skill-lp[data-astro-cid-vkcs56aq]{padding:108px 20px 72px}.skill-related[data-astro-cid-vkcs56aq]{padding:0 20px 72px}.skill-grid[data-astro-cid-vkcs56aq],.related-grid[data-astro-cid-vkcs56aq]{grid-template-columns:1fr}.skill-access-head[data-astro-cid-vkcs56aq] h3[data-astro-cid-vkcs56aq],.skill-unlocked[data-astro-cid-vkcs56aq] h4[data-astro-cid-vkcs56aq]{font-size:28px}}
